This document provides lecture notes on engineering mechanics for a third semester bachelor of technology course. It covers key topics in statics including force systems, equilibrium of rigid bodies, friction, structural analysis, centroids, moments of inertia, and virtual work. It also introduces dynamics concepts such as particle kinematics, Newton's laws, work-energy, impulse-momentum, and vibrations. The course aims to develop students' abilities to analyze static structures and prepare them for more advanced mechanics courses. It consists of 5 modules that cover the fundamental principles and problem-solving techniques of engineering mechanics.
